Wunderlich began as makers of wooden barrels, adding corrugated boxes to their lineup in 1930.? The business may be 165 years old but the equipment is certainly not.? Now in the fifth generation of family leadership, the Wunderlich team is still making solid decisions that keep them sharply competitive and quality-focused.??
Earlier this year the plant invested in a new JD BoxR that is the jewel of the newly expanded production area.? This specialty gluer included Baumer hhs glue valves and Baumer hhs glue verification sensors.? Defective boxes are efficiently removed by JD’s automatic inline ejection.?
More recently, the focus was on updating the Emba 170 & 244 flexo folder gluers.?
This week we at Baumer hhs celebrate the latest installation of our CorrBox glue and inspection system at Wunderlich in St Louis.? The Emba 170 was updated two months ago.? This week we complete the updates on the Emba 244.?
This is the latest plant to install MULTIPLE CorrBox systems after seeing the benefits of a system that consumes up to 60% less glue and utilizes the latest QC verification technology.?
